New Energy Vehicle Motor Control Technology Optimization Based on Multi-Objective Genetic Algorithm

Zheng Tuo

Wuhan Business University

Abstract:

The performance of new energy vehicles (NEVs) is fundamentally determined by the efficiency and robustness of their motor control systems. Conventional control strategies, such as field-oriented control, are typically optimized for single performance objectives and therefore fail to adequately address the multi-objective nature of real-world operating conditions. This paper proposes a multi-objective optimization framework for NEV motor control based on a genetic algorithm. The control problem is formulated by jointly considering efficiency maximization, torque ripple minimization, and energy loss reduction. A permanent magnet synchronous motor (PMSM) model is established in the d–q reference frame, and key control parameters are encoded for evolutionary optimization. A non-dominated sorting genetic algorithm is employed to obtain Pareto-optimal solutions. Simulation results demonstrate that the proposed method achieves significant improvements in efficiency and dynamic performance compared with conventional approaches. The study provides a practical pathway toward intelligent and adaptive motor control in electric vehicles.
